Chalk and Mojela first met when she was a teenager. Most times she would visit her mom. According to Lambani, Mojela at the time lived with his mother where she worked as a domestic worker in Glen Marais.
family friend, Raele Labani said "She apparently kept begging him not to kill her mom and kept saying, 'No daddy, stop killing mommy,"
The charged showed up in Kempton Park Magistrrate's Court on Tuesday morning, March fourteenth. Mojela was intended to apply for bail, which he didn't.
As per Capt Jethro Mtshali, representative for Kempton Park SAPS, Mojela relinquished his bail application.
Schalk was buried on Sunday, March 4th, in her hometown Taung in North West. She took financial care of her mother, who is not permanently employed, as well as her grandparents. Their daughter is currently in the care of her grandmother.
